i)Given :
Radius (r) of cone = 6 cm
Height (h) of cone = 7 cm
We know that,
Volume of cone
= \(\frac{1}{3} {\pi} {r}^2 h\)
= \(\frac{1}{3} × \frac{22}{7} × {6}^2 × 7\) \({cm}^3\)
= 12 × 22 \({cm}^3\)
= 264 \({cm}^3\)
Therefore, the volume of the cone is 264 \({cm}^3\)
ii)Given :
Radius (r) of cone = 3.5 cm
Height (h) of cone = 12 cm
Similarly,
Volume of cone
= \(\frac{1}{3} {\pi} {r}^2 h\)
= \(\frac{1}{3} × \frac{22}{7} × {3.5}^2 × 12\) \({cm}^3\)
= 12.833 × 12 \({cm}^3\)
= 154 \({cm}^3\)
Therefore, the volume of the cone is 154 \({cm}^3\)
